2. EU Right of Withdrawal
If you are a consumer residing in the European Union, you generally have the right to withdraw from an online purchase within 14 days, without giving any reason, under the EU Consumer Rights Directive (and, in Hungary, Government Decree 45/2014 (II.26.)).
However, this right does not apply automatically to digital content delivered immediately. Under the applicable rules, the right of withdrawal is lost only where both of the following conditions are met:
- You gave your prior, express consent for delivery to begin immediately, before the 14-day period expires; and
- You acknowledged that by doing so, you lose your right of withdrawal once delivery has started.
Our webstore is operated through Tebex, which acts as the Merchant of Record for all purchases. As part of the standard Tebex checkout process, you are asked to confirm this acknowledgment before completing your purchase. Once you confirm and your item is delivered, your right of withdrawal for that specific purchase ends, as permitted by EU law.
If you believe you did not give this consent, or that an item was not delivered as described, please contact us — see Section 4 below.
3. Faulty or Incorrectly Delivered Items
The exclusion of the right of withdrawal described above does not affect your separate, mandatory legal rights as a consumer regarding goods or digital content that is faulty, not as described, or not delivered as agreed. If a purchased item was not delivered to your account, was delivered incorrectly due to a technical error on our part, or does not function as described on the store page, you are entitled to a fix or a refund regardless of the 14-day period.
We are not responsible for delivery to an incorrect Minecraft username caused by a typo or error made by the buyer at checkout. Please double-check your username carefully before completing a purchase.
